@urszula Would you happen to have any more definitive information about which carriers in the US will support the Mudita Pure? You confirmed T-mobile. Do we know if the Pure can be used with AT&T or Verizon? Thanks!

@aql62 Thanks for your question. Yes, T-Mobile is a confirmed carrier and currently the Mudita Pure will also work on the Verizon & AT&T networks. However, since however, since we weren’t able to obtain the PTCRB certification because of our ultralow SAR antenna, we are unable to say how long this support will last, if anything changes on the network side.

@whyoungblood I’ve got your answer: From the GSM module perspective, it does not matter whether the operator is virtual or not - the module will simply work in roaming mode.
So to answer your question, Mudita Pure will work with mobile virtual network operators (MVNOs)
